Ange Postecoglou has made it clear he’s had zero talks with agents or about a move away from Celtic ahead of the Scottish Cup final.

The Celtic manager was in front of the media on Thursday ahead of Saturday’s showpiece final and the topic about Tottenham’s interest in him inevitably came up.

When probed and pushed on if there had been any initial discussions with his agent or anyone else, Ange Postecoglou made it clear his focus is on Celtic and while that might be hard for some to understand, he wants to go win the treble.

Speaking to Football Scotland the Australian said: “They know better than to ask me anything this week mate. They know me very well. They wouldn’t dare ask me about anything.

“No (discussions about Spurs). I know you find that surprising. That’s hard for you to understand because you are not me.

“You are not in my skin, you don’t live and breathe this job that I have and what Saturday means to me, these players, this football club. There is nothing more important – apart from my family obviously – than that game.

“It’s not just about me. This club is planning for next year, planning to bring players in. There is a full range of conversations going on, but my focus is on making sure we win a game of football which is very, very important to us.”

Ange has always been a man of integrity that’s always shot straight from the hip with everything since the day he was brought to Celtic.

There’s no reason to doubt what he’s saying now. However, it doesn’t stop conversations happening after the dust is settled on Saturday night.

Win or lose, if there’s a conversation to be had between Ange, Celtic and Tottenham, that’s when it will happen.
